I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

WARNING: 

When using electric appliances, basic 

precautions should always be followed, including  

the following:
1. Keep AAA batteries away from small children. If 

swallowed promptly see a doctor and have the 

doctor phone (202) 625-3333 collect.

2. Do not install the batteries backwards, 

follow the + and - symbols as shown in the 

instructions. Do not charge or put in a fire. Do 

not mix alkaline, standard, or rechargeable 

batteries. Do not mix old and new batteries. The 

batteries may explode or leak causing injury.

3. Do not leave discharged batteries in the product 

for an extended period of time as this could 

permanently damage the product.

4. Replace all batteries at the same time.

S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S

TO INSTALL OR REPLACE BATTERIES IN 

HEADLAMP

Your new headlamp operates on three “AAA” cell 

batteries. For longest life, use alkaline batteries.
1. Use the end of the strap buckle as a “Key”  

(Fig. 1), and insert it into the slot of the battery 

cover located on the side of the headlamp  

(Fig. 2).

2. Remove battery door by rotating 

counterclockwise 1/4 turn (Fig. 3). 

Note:

 Battery door is designed to stay attached to the 

strap buckle “Key”.

3. Remove battery cartridge from headlamp body 

by turning on side and shaking gently (Fig. 4).

Note:

 The cartridge is easily removed if batteries 

are installed, but may require additional shaking 

if no batteries are in the cartridge.

4. Install three batteries in the correct orientation as 

shown on the battery cartridge housing (Fig. 5).

5. Properly align battery cartridge and then re-load 

back into the headlamp body (Fig. 6).

6. Properly locate battery door, and then rotate 

clockwise 1/4 turn to fully secure (Fig. 7).

7. Remove “Key” from battery door by pulling gently 

on the strap buckle. 

TO OPERATE HEADLAMP

1. Five lighting modes are available: Red, 

White, Low, Medium & High.

2. Operate by pressing the power button on 

top of the headlamp. Each cycle of the 

power button will advance the headlamp to 

the next mode. Operating in the Low and 

Medium modes will extend the battery life.

3. This headlamp is designed with two 

convenient features. 

•  To advance instantly to the High mode, 

simply press and hold the power button 

for 3 seconds. 

•  The headlamp is powered off with 

one click after the headlamp has been 

operating in one mode for more than  

10 seconds.

4. This headlamp is equipped with a battery 

indicator which is located inside the 

primary reflector. The battery indicator 

provides GREEN, AMBER and RED 

indications based on the voltage of the 

batteries installed. The battery indicator is 

designed to operate for 3 seconds when 

the headlamp is powered on or if the light 

mode is changed. 

•  GREEN light indicates normal operation 

with several hours of operation available.

•  AMBER light indicates battery life 

is shortened and battery should be 

replaced soon.

•  RED light indicates battery life is almost 

complete and the batteries should be 

replaced immediately. RED indicator will 

stay on during operation.

** Battery indicator varies depending on mode.

THINGS YOU SHOULD KNOW

1. Operating time for this light depends 

on whether it is run continuously or 

intermittently. Intermittent operation 

extends the run time of the batteries.

2. LEDs are lifetime light sources and do not 

need to be replaced.
